Abstract

Let Ω be a smooth domain of ℝ4. In this paper, we consider a family (uε)ε>0 of positive solutions in C4(Ω̄) to the equation { Δ 2uε = λuεe 32π2u2ε in Ω uε = ∂u ε/∂n = 0 on ∂Ω where λ ∈ ℝ. Assuming that uε → 0 weakly in H2,02(Ω) while supΩ uε → ∞, we describe the asymptotics of uε as ε → 0.
